Output d3bf00e8961d4e180f3bfdc39a2aff247c2f09a1eec2e3ef168cd45251840a03:1

value
622987
script pubkey
OP_0 OP_PUSHBYTES_20 faef7ac4ce9bacad193efed2fd6b6824b917f6ba
address
bc1qlthh43xwnwk26xf7lmf066mgyju30a46p854vn
transaction
d3bf00e8961d4e180f3bfdc39a2aff247c2f09a1eec2e3ef168cd45251840a03
confirmations
4383
spent
true